Listings found … Web14 de abr. de 2024 · Mount Damavand, Asia (5,609 meters/18,606 feet) Mount Damavand is the highest peak in Iran and the highest volcano in Asia. This stratovolcano is located in the Alborz mountain range. The name Damavand roughly translates to ‘a magical place covered by cloud’. Some sources have this summit at 5,671m (18,606 ft).
